First, enjoy a panoramic view of Tokyo from the observation deck of Tokyo Tower, and then take a stroll around the Imperial Palace Plaza, where you can savor the splendid view of the moats and walls around the seat of Japan’s imperial household.
The tour then takes you through Ueno, famous for its park and street market, on the way to Asakusa.
In Asakusa you can browse the many colorful stores lining the Nakamise walkway leading up to Sensoji Temple, Tokyo’s oldest and most famous Buddhist temple.
